暗号資産(仮想通貨)のシークレットコード?秘密鍵を守る方法
暗号資産(仮想通貨)の世界に足を踏み入れた際、避けて通れない重要な概念が「秘密鍵」です。これは、あなたの暗号資産へのアクセスを許可する、文字通りの「シークレットコード」と言えるでしょう。秘密鍵を失うことは、資産を失うことに直結するため、その保護は極めて重要です。本稿では、秘密鍵の仕組みから、その保護方法、そして万が一の事態に備えるための対策まで、網羅的に解説します。
1. 秘密鍵とは何か?
暗号資産は、公開鍵暗号方式という技術を基盤としています。この方式では、一対の鍵、すなわち「公開鍵」と「秘密鍵」が用いられます。公開鍵は、銀行口座番号のように、誰にでも公開しても問題ありません。一方、秘密鍵は、銀行口座の暗証番号のように、絶対に他人に知られてはならない情報です。
具体的には、暗号資産の取引は、秘密鍵を用いてデジタル署名を作成することで行われます。このデジタル署名によって、取引の正当性が証明され、改ざんを防ぐことができます。秘密鍵を知っている者だけが、その暗号資産を移動させることが可能となるのです。
秘密鍵は、通常、64文字の16進数文字列で表現されます。例えば、以下のような形式です。
e5b7a2d9c8f1b3a4e6d7c9f8a1b2c3d4e5f6a7b8c9d0e1f2a3b4c5d6e7f8a9b0
この文字列を安全に保管することが、暗号資産を守るための第一歩となります。
2. 秘密鍵の保管方法
秘密鍵の保管方法は、セキュリティレベルと利便性のバランスを考慮して選択する必要があります。主な保管方法としては、以下のものが挙げられます。
2.1 ウォレット
ウォレットは、暗号資産を保管するためのソフトウェアまたはハードウェアです。ウォレットには、様々な種類があります。
- ソフトウェアウォレット: デスクトップやスマートフォンにインストールするタイプのウォレットです。利便性が高い反面、マルウェア感染のリスクがあります。
- ハードウェアウォレット: USBメモリのような形状のデバイスで、秘密鍵をオフラインで保管します。セキュリティレベルは高いですが、価格が高めです。
- ペーパーウォレット: 秘密鍵を紙に印刷して保管する方法です。オフラインで保管できるため、セキュリティレベルは高いですが、紛失や破損のリスクがあります。
- ブレインウォレット: 秘密鍵を特定の単語やフレーズに変換し、記憶によって保管する方法です。利便性は高いですが、記憶違いや第三者への漏洩のリスクがあります。
一般的には、ハードウェアウォレットが最も安全な保管方法とされています。しかし、自身の状況に合わせて、最適なウォレットを選択することが重要です。
2.2 コールドストレージとホットストレージ
秘密鍵の保管方法を大別すると、「コールドストレージ」と「ホットストレージ」の2つがあります。
コールドストレージ: インターネットに接続されていない状態で秘密鍵を保管する方法です。ハードウェアウォレットやペーパーウォレットなどが該当します。セキュリティレベルは非常に高いですが、取引を行う際に手間がかかります。
ホットストレージ: インターネットに接続された状態で秘密鍵を保管する方法です。ソフトウェアウォレットなどが該当します。取引が容易ですが、セキュリティリスクが高まります。
多くの専門家は、長期保有する暗号資産はコールドストレージで保管し、日常的に使用する少額の暗号資産はホットストレージで保管することを推奨しています。
3. 秘密鍵を保護するための対策
秘密鍵を安全に保管するだけでなく、様々な脅威から保護するための対策を講じる必要があります。
3.1 マルウェア対策
マルウェアは、あなたのデバイスに侵入し、秘密鍵を盗み出す可能性があります。そのため、信頼できるセキュリティソフトを導入し、常に最新の状態に保つことが重要です。また、不審なメールやリンクを開かない、怪しいソフトウェアをインストールしないなど、基本的なセキュリティ対策も徹底しましょう。
3.2 フィッシング詐欺対策
フィッシング詐欺は、偽のウェブサイトやメールを使って、あなたの秘密鍵を騙し取ろうとする手口です。そのため、ウェブサイトのURLをよく確認し、不審なメールに記載されたリンクをクリックしないように注意しましょう。また、ウォレットのパスワードや秘密鍵を絶対に他人に教えないようにしましょう。
3.3 二段階認証の設定
二段階認証を設定することで、たとえパスワードが漏洩しても、不正アクセスを防ぐことができます。二段階認証は、パスワードに加えて、スマートフォンアプリやSMS認証など、別の認証方法を追加する仕組みです。多くの暗号資産取引所やウォレットで、二段階認証の設定が可能です。
3.4 定期的なバックアップ
万が一、デバイスが故障したり、ウォレットが破損したりした場合に備えて、秘密鍵のバックアップを作成しておくことが重要です。バックアップは、複数の場所に保管し、暗号化しておくことを推奨します。
4. 万が一、秘密鍵を紛失した場合
秘密鍵を紛失した場合、残念ながら暗号資産を取り戻すことは非常に困難です。暗号資産は、秘密鍵なしではアクセスできないため、紛失した秘密鍵を復元する方法はありません。そのため、秘密鍵の保管には細心の注意を払う必要があります。
しかし、一部のウォレットでは、リカバリーフレーズ(シードフレーズ)と呼ばれる、秘密鍵を復元するための情報を提供しています。リカバリーフレーズは、通常、12個または24個の単語で構成されており、安全な場所に保管しておくことで、秘密鍵を紛失した場合に復元することができます。ただし、リカバリーフレーズも秘密鍵と同様に、絶対に他人に知られてはなりません。
5. 秘密鍵管理の進化と今後の展望
秘密鍵の管理は、暗号資産の普及において重要な課題の一つです。現在、秘密鍵をより安全かつ便利に管理するための様々な技術が開発されています。
- マルチシグ: 複数の秘密鍵を組み合わせて、取引を承認する仕組みです。これにより、単一の秘密鍵が漏洩した場合でも、不正アクセスを防ぐことができます。
- 閾値署名: 複数の秘密鍵のうち、一定数以上の署名があれば、取引を承認する仕組みです。マルチシグと同様に、セキュリティレベルを高めることができます。
- MPC(Multi-Party Computation): 秘密鍵を複数の当事者に分散し、秘密鍵を復元することなく、共同で計算を行う技術です。秘密鍵を単一の場所に保管する必要がないため、セキュリティリスクを低減することができます。
これらの技術は、今後、暗号資産のセキュリティを向上させ、より多くの人々が安心して暗号資産を利用できるようになることが期待されます。
まとめ
暗号資産の秘密鍵は、あなたの資産を守るための最も重要な要素です。秘密鍵の仕組みを理解し、適切な保管方法を選択し、様々な脅威から保護するための対策を講じることが不可欠です。また、万が一の事態に備えて、バックアップを作成しておくことも重要です。本稿で紹介した情報を参考に、安全な暗号資産ライフをお送りください。